DARTS: Three Tuns cut down rivals THREE Tuns A were in top form as they crushed Bicester side Hundred Acres 7-2 in the Oxfordshire Super League.

County chairman, Jim Jukes, got the Tuns off to a good start with a 3-1 victory, followed by Phil Addison who had the same 3-1 scoreline.

But Jon Jukes (22.89 average) lost his set 3-2 to Acres' man of the match Kevin Middleton (24.39).

Pete Newman (23.48) then restored Tuns' advantage with a 3-0 success.

Acres got it back to a one-set difference as Joe Palmer (22.43) beat Dave Essex 3-0.

Paul Freeman put Tuns a set from victory with a 3-2 defeat of John Wigg (22.22) and Barrie Stratford (25.17) put the result beyond doubt with a 3-1 win.

Tuns' man of the match Pete Hall (25.91) and Roger Haines (22.77) then sealed the rout with 3-0 wins.
